Role of Ammonia in Hepatic Encephalopathy Essay The human liver is truly amazing, however little is ever said about the organ. Most people probably wouldn’t be able to locate their liver if they’re asked to do so. The second largest organ in the body and weighing about 3 pounds, the liver is located right under your rib cage on the right side of your body. It is the only organ that is able to regenerate. While most organs replace damage with scar tissue, the liver has the ability to replace damaged tissues with new cells. The primary function of the liver is to process food that has been consumed into nutrients and filter out any harmful substances that may be the bloodstream. The liver is responsible for keeping our blood suitable for our bodies. With that understood it saddens me to say that there is an estimated 30 million people living in the U.S. with liver failure. These 30 million people are unable to filter out any harmful toxins that may be flowing in their bloodstream. With time they may began to suffer from Hepatic Encephalopathy. Described as episodes of confusion and altered levels of consciousness Hepatic Encephalopathy is caused by to an accumulation of ammonia in the bloodstream that would usually be filtered out by the liver. I chose to do my assignment on a double-blinded study on the use of Glycerol Phenylbutyrate (also known as Ravicti) in patients with Episodic Hepatic Encephalopathy. The study was completed by Dr. Don Rockey who is the Chief of Medicine at the Medical University of South Carolina. While delivering his oral presentation which he titled â€Å"Randomized†, Dr. Rockey mentioned â€Å"the study results provide new insight into the importance of ammonia in the pathogenesis of hepatic encephalopathy. Based on its safety profile, Hyperion’s investigational drug, Glycerol Phenylbutyrate shows promise as a novel therapeutic agent.† The study was conducted with a total of 178 patients selected randomly. 50 of who were on the drug Rifaximin which is a drug also commonly used to prevent episodes of heptatic encephalopany. 29 of the 178 patients were placed on placebo and the remaining 30 patients were placed on the active drug Ravicti. If effective those on the active drug Ravicti should expect to see fewer levels of ammonia in the blood, thus resulting in fewer episodes of heptatic encephalopany. Ho = Patients placed on Ravicti will see no change in ammonia levels in the bloodstream and will continue to have Hepatic Encephalopathy episodes. H1 = Patients placed on Ravicti will see change in ammonia levels in the bloodstream and will have little to no Hepatic Encephalopathy episodes. The results from the study conclude that among the 119 patients not on Rifaximin showed a highly statistical significant reduction among treated patients with 10% vs. 32% (p= 0.003.) Among the patients in the active part of the study experienced fewer Hepatic Encephalopathy episodes 21% vs. 36% (p=0.021.) Those in the active study also reported ammonia levels to be significantly lower 45.7 vs. 58.15 umol/L, (p=0.0036) (p 0.01).
